The Types of Cover Available
Like most UK insurers, Geoffrey offers a small range of cover levels so drivers can pick what suits their budget and needs. These typically include third party only, third party fire and theft, and fully comprehensive cover. Comprehensive is usually the most popular choice because it protects your own car as well as other people’s property. Third party fire and theft sits in the middle, adding protection against your own vehicle being stolen or damaged by fire. Choosing the right level depends on your car’s value, your budget, and how much risk you are comfortable carrying yourself.

Third Party, Fire and Theft Cover
For drivers who want a lower premium but still some protection beyond the legal minimum, third party fire and theft is a popular middle ground. This cover pays for damage you cause to other vehicles or property, while also protecting your own car if it is stolen or damaged by fire. It will not, however, pay to repair your car if you cause an accident yourself. Older or lower-value vehicles are often insured this way, since the cost of comprehensive cover may not be worth it. It is a sensible balance between price and protection for many budget-conscious drivers.

No Claims Discount Protection
A no claims discount, often shortened to NCD, is one of the best ways to keep your premium low over time, and Geoffrey allows you to protect it. NCD protection means you can make one or more claims without losing the discount you have built up over years of safe driving. Without this protection, even a single claim could push your renewal price up significantly. It usually comes as an optional add-on rather than being included automatically. For drivers who have spent years building a strong no claims history, this small extra can make a big financial difference.

Pricing and Payment Options
Geoffrey typically offers both annual and monthly payment options, giving drivers flexibility depending on their budget. Paying annually in one lump sum is usually the cheaper route overall, since monthly instalments often come with an added interest charge. If you do choose to pay monthly, it is worth checking the annual percentage rate carefully, as instalment plans can sometimes work out more expensive than expected. Comparing the total cost of monthly versus annual payments before committing can help you avoid paying more than necessary. A little research here can genuinely save you meaningful money over the course of a year.
